                        So yesterday morning I dropped the rig off to have the ARB Deluxe Winch bar, Runva EWX-12000 winch and Icon Stage 1 suspension kit installed. Picked it up today with that lot and also had a set of Nitto Terra Grapler 265/70/17s put on to change the out the factory shoes and had recovery points fitted. Decided against going with 33s in the end as after plenty of reading, I decided the additional fuel use and impact on acceleration would give the the irrits as its a daily driver. I'll likely pic up a set of steelies and some 33" muddies for play time.                               Been a little while since my last update. Work and play getting in the way of the internets.... So all the gear it went in for ^^^^^^^^^ has performed extremely well so far and I'm stoked with the results in particular the performance of the Icons. Incredible control over all terrain and not a hint of fade even after 50 odd km of mixed surface fully loaded at a reasonable speed.
